Energy aware resource management of cloud data centers

被引:6
作者
Rezai H. [1 ]
Speily O.R.B. [2 ]
机构
[1] CoreBanking Research Group, Informatics Service Corpration, Tehran
[2] Department of Computer Engineering and Information Technology, Urmia University of Technology, Urmia
来源
International Journal of Engineering, Transactions B: Applications | 2017年 / 30卷 / 11期
关键词
Cloud computing; Live migration; Load balancing; Power saving; Virtualization;
D O I
10.5829/ije.2017.30.11b.14
中图分类号
学科分类号
摘要
Cloud Computing, the long-held dream of computing as a utility, has the potential to transform a large part of the IT industry, making software even more attractive as a service and shaping the way IT hardware is designed and purchased. Virtualization technology forms a key concept for new cloud computing architectures. The data centers are used to provide cloud services burdening a significant cost due to high energy consumption. Data centers are provisioned to accommodate peak demand rather than average demand and cloud applications consume much more electrical energy than they need. Thus, it necessitates that cloud computing solutions not only minimize operational costs, but also reduce the power consumption. In this paper, we investigate load balancing and power saving methods in virtualized cloud infrastructures. Imbalanced distribution of workloads across resources can lead to performance degradation and much electrical power consumption in such data centers. We present an architectural framework and principles for energy-efficient cloud computing environments. Resource provisioning and allocation algorithms, named Load-Power-aware, are proposed in this architecture. The algorithm employs a heuristic to dynamically improve the energy efficiency in data center, while guarantees the Quality of Service (QoS). The efficiency of the proposed approach is evaluated by using the most common cloud computing simulation toolkit, CloudSim. The performance modeling and simulation results are depicted the proposed approach significantly improves the energy efficiency in a given dynamic scenario, while a small amount of service level agreements (SLA) is missed.
引用
收藏
页码:1730 / 1739
页数:9
相关论文
共 29 条
[1]  
Jeyanthi N., Shabeeb H., Durai M.S., Thandeeswaran R., Rescue: Reputation based service for cloud user environment, International Journal of Engineering-Transactions B: Applications, 27, 8, pp. 1179-1186, (2014)
[2]  
Buyya R., Yeo C.S., Venugopal S., Broberg J., Brandic I., Cloud computing and emerging it platforms: Vision, hype, and reality for delivering computing as the 5th utility, Future Generation Computer Systems, 25, 6, pp. 599-616, (2009)
[3]  
Barham P., Dragovic B., Fraser K., Hand S., Harris T., Ho A., Neugebauer R., Pratt I., Warfield A., Xen and the art of virtualization, ACM SIGOPS Operating Systems Review, 37, pp. 164-177, (2003)
[4]  
Clark C., Fraser K., Hand S., Hansen J.G., Jul E., Limpach C., Pratt I., Warfield A., Live migration of virtual machines, Proceedings of the 2nd Conference on Symposium on Networked Systems Design & Implementation, 2, pp. 273-286, (2005)
[5]  
Smith J., Nair R., Virtual Machines: Versatile Platforms for Systems and Processes, (2005)
[6]  
Devine S.W., Bugnion E., Rosenblum M., Virtualization System Including a Virtual Machine Monitor for a Computer with a Segmented Architecture, (2002)
[7]  
Khan Z., Singh R., Alam J., Kumar R., Performance analysis of dynamic load balancing techniques for parallel and distributed systems, International Journal of Computer and Network Security, 2, 2, pp. 123-127, (2010)
[8]  
Alakeel A.M., A guide to dynamic load balancing in distributed computer systems, International Journal of Computer Science and Information Security, 10, 6, pp. 153-160, (2010)
[9]  
Singh A., Korupolu M., Mohapatra D., Server-storage virtualization: Integration and load balancing in data centers, Proceedings of the 2008 ACM/IEEE Conference on Supercomputing, pp. 53-60, (2008)
[10]  
Sharma E., Singh S., Sharma M., Performance analysis of load balancing algorithms, 38th World Academy of Science, Engineering and Technology, (2008)